Transaction 2eabad2e4e259e0e5d7b7e7df00f69ae3163914af5112f920f3921be9064264e

17 Input
1 Outputs
  • 2eabad2e4e259e0e5d7b7e7df00f69ae3163914af5112f920f3921be9064264e:0
  • value  3247890368
    address  373qiQxs2RxstYgJMeEo7ZHEVLV2tuxeK8